SIRIUSXM PROGRESS has revamped its schedule, with the shuffle resulting in live programming 7a-midnight (ET) every weekday.
The changes include the expansion of "SIGNAL BOOST WITH ZERLINA AND JESS," hosted by ZERLINA MAXWELL and JESS MCINTOSH, by an hour to air 7-9a; and the addition of a new show, "TELL ME EVERYTHING," with comedian and former SIRIUSXM INSIGHT host JOHN FUGELSANG 9p-midnight.
"The Democratic base has rarely been this energized and engaged, and PROGRESS has become an essential destination for that audience and the presidential candidates, party leaders, and prominent voices trying to reach them," said SVP of News, Talk, and Entertainment Programming MEGAN LIBERMAN. "With the start of 2020 voting just a few months away, it is the perfect time for us to expand and deepen our already strong lineup on the channel."
"JESS and I couldn't be more thrilled to set the day's agenda each morning on PROGRESS," said MAXWELL. "We are an amplification engine for the female-led resistance to TRUMP and we know that our fellow progressives need to be informed about the news that really matters, and the morning show provides us with a significant platform to help update, mobilize, and give our majority movement a boost."
"I've debated JERRY FALWELL and DAVID DUKE; been a regular panelist on FOX, MSNBC, and CNN; co-headlined the Sexy Liberal tour for years; performed for the troops overseas and been picketed by WESTBORO BAPTIST CHURCH -- and it was all preparing me for SIRIUSXM PROGRESS," said FUGELSANG. "We're excited to bring our blend of politics, newsmaker and artist interviews, and deeply inappropriate comedian panels to the channel."
STEPHANIE MILLER, THOM HARTMANN, MICHELANGELO SIGNORILE, and DEAN OBEIDALLAH continue in the PROGRESS lineup.
